Stage 1 / Semester 2

Elective Regulation
In order to progress to stage 2 of the programme, learners must achieve all three components of Supervised Professional Practice 1 (SPP1), These components are i) Minimum 80% attendance at SPP1 workshops in semesters 1 and 2; ii) Participation in 20 hours of professional practice, comprised of field trip(s) and virtual placement tasks; iii) A mark of not less than 40% in the SPP1 portfolio. In line with the provision of year-long modules (within both Undergraduate and Postgraduate programmes) of at least 10 credits. *Supervised Professional Practice 1 module will be assessed upon completion of semester 2, but preparation workshops will take place in semester 1 and 2. Learners who do not achieve some or all of the SPP1 components shall be provided with one repeat opportunity in the next academic year, where IT Carlow is satisfied with the learner's preparedness and fitness to do so. Learners may EXIT at this stage of the programme with a Level 6 Minor Award, Certificate in Education in Introduction to Early Childhood Studies (Embedded Exit Award), provided they have achieved the required learning outcomes and have accumulated 60 credits. Academic regulations apply.

Stage 2 / Semester 1

Elective Regulation
Block Supervised Professional Practice 2 (SPP2) of 400 hours must be completed. In order to progress to Stage 3 of the programme, learners must achieve all three components of SPP2. These components are i) Minimum 80% attendance at SPP2 workshops; ii) A ‘Pass’ in relation to professional practice performance; iii) A mark of not less than 40% in the SPP2 portfolio. Learners who do not achieve some or all of the SPP2 components shall be provided with one repeat opportunity in the next academic year, where IT Carlow is satisfied with the learner’s fitness and preparedness to do so.

Stage 3 / Semester 2

Elective Regulation
1. Block Supervised Professional Practice 3 (SPP3) of 400 hours must be completed. In order to be eligible for the award B. Ed. in Early Childhood Education and Practice, learners must achieve all three components of SPP3. These components are i) Minimum 80% attendance at SPP3 workshops; ii) A ‘Pass’ in relation to professional practice performance; iii) A mark of not less than 40% in the SPP3 portfolio. Learners who do not achieve some or all of the SPP3 components shall be provided with one repeat opportunity in the next academic year, where IT Carlow is satisfied with the learner’s fitness and preparedness to do so. 2. In order to be eligible to progress to the B. Ed. (Honours) in Early Childhood Education and Practice, learners must have 180 credits and have achieved all three components of SPP3. Academic regulations apply. 3. *In line with the provision of year-long modules (within both Undergraduate and Postgraduate programmes) of at least 10 credits, Supervised Professional Practice 3 module will be assessed upon completion of semester 2, but preparation workshops will take place in semester 1.
